Output 3d95a2de7cf61144dc561b4241e3df18424770011dac290ab8a8fc3c6bbee15e:0

value
2996562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4a5f7839b4645f0dac704f6eaa07e34beeddeb9 OP_EQUALVERIFY OP_CHECKSIG
address
1PJahPNLvQ11rLjU8aiYKfR5rHRBJmLmZv
transaction
3d95a2de7cf61144dc561b4241e3df18424770011dac290ab8a8fc3c6bbee15e
spent
true